> > this is my first working draft of multiarch support, which extends all
> package
> > recipes (inheriting dpkg-base) with *-compat and *-native variants.
> >
> > My current use case/test subject is meta-iot2050, which contains a patched
> > openssl, needed in the SDK (as -native package), and on the target (as -
> compat).
> > [1] has this patchseries (plus pre-bitbake2 backporting), if someone would
> like to test.
> > In addition, the compat test from the testsuite works (building hello-isar-
> compat).
> >
> > Still missing:
> > - not sure if -native also needs IMAGE_INSTALL logic to convert bitbake to
> debian names
> 
> You mean foo-{compat,native} -> foo:<{compat-arch,host-arch}>? Would be
> sweet.

I'm already doing it for -compat.
With -native, my current use case is the SDK, which is completely in host-arch,
so we don't *need* to pass it with the individual packages. Also there is currently
no way of getting "dpkg --add-architecture <host-arch>" in a target image, so the
only place we can install -native packages is the SDK and the buildchroot if we're
doing cross builds.
So a conversion foo-native -> foo might be convenient (and consistent, so foo-native
is accepted as part of IMAGE_INSTALL, just as foo-compat), or we make it an
explicit foo-native -> foo:<host-arch>.
